英文摘要
The purpose of this research is to establish a technology and to make a practical proposal. That technology is evaluation buildings and release information, which can be a core technology of support industry, and applying recyclable infill, which can be a core technology of support industry.Our top priority issue of this investigation is merit for residents and our evaluation is based on flexibility for a new life style.Our research results are follows :Core technology of Support Industry1.We established a method for existing buildings to evaluate the easiness of construction works for converting their uses.2.We collected image information of existing buildings with aged degradation, and established a classification method for it.3.We widely collected documents and manuals concerning diagnosing and procedure for aged degradation of existing buildings. Then we classified those descriptions according to their site of building. It allows us to find present lack of manuals and degradation factors that are not identified scientifically.Core technology of Infill Industry1.We collected expert knowledge about development of infill for people who need home nursing care through discussions with over 20 international academic experts.2.We started developing child-support infill to respond society with a decreasing birthrate.3.We made a design proposal of conversion of an office building in to a child-support residence in city center. We also made an infill design proposal through discussions with parts manufacturers.
